DeKalb County Health Department Announces Local Naloxone Training Sessions

DEKALB – The DeKalb County Health Department has released a schedule for upcoming Naloxone training sessions at several local libraries. These brief, 20-30 minute sessions are designed to teach community members how to recognize and respond to an opioid overdose, providing essential lifesaving skills.

The upcoming training dates and locations include:

  • Sycamore Public Library: Saturday, April 18, 2026, at 11:00 AM
  • Somonauk Public Library District: Tuesday, April 21, 2026, at 1:00 PM
  • DeKalb Public Library: Friday, May 1, 2026, at 11:00 AM

Participants will learn how to use Naloxone, a medication that can reverse the effects of an opioid overdose.
